Analysis of immunogenic cell death in ascending thoracic aortic aneurysms based on single-cell sequencing data

Abstract

BackgroundAt present, research on immunogenic cell death (ICD) is mainly associated with cancer therapy. Little is known about the role of ICD in cardiovascular disease, especially in ascending thoracic aortic aneurysms (ATAA).MethodATAA single-cell RNA (scRNA) sequencing data were analyzed to identify the involved cell types and determine their transcriptomic characteristics. The chi-square test, Gene Ontology (GO) and Kyoto Encyclopedia of Genes and Genomes (KEGG) enrichment analyses, Gene Set Enrichment Analysis (GSEA), and CellChat for cell-to-cell communication analysis from the Gene Expression Omnibus (GEO) database were used.ResultA total of 10 cell types were identified, namely, monocytes, macrophages, CD4 T/NK (CD4+ T cells and natural killer T cells), mast cells, B/Plasma B cells, fibroblasts, endothelial cells, cytotoxic T cells (CD8+ T cells, CTLs), vascular smooth muscle cells (vSMCs), and mature dendritic cells (mDCs). A large number of inflammation-related pathways were present in the GSEA results. A large number of ICD-related pathways were found in the KEGG enrichment analysis of differentially expressed genes in endothelial cells. The number of mDCs and CTLs in the ATAA group was significantly different from that in the control group. A total of 44 pathway networks were obtained, of which 9 were associated with ICD in endothelial cells (CCL, CXCL, ANNEXIN, CD40, IL1, IL6, TNF, IFN-II, GALECTIN). The most important ligand−receptor pair by which endothelial cells act on CD4 T/NK cells, CTLs and mDCs is CXCL12-CXCR4. The most important ligand−receptor pair by which endothelial cells act on monocytes and macrophages is ANXA1-FPR1. The most important ligand−receptor pair by which CD4 T/NK cells and CTLs act on endothelial cells is CCL5-ACKR1. The most important ligand−receptor pair that myeloid cells (macrophages, monocytes and mDCs) act on endothelial cells is CXCL8-ACKR1. Moreover, vSMCs and fibroblasts mainly promote inflammatory responses through the MIF signaling pathway.ConclusionICD is present in ATAA and plays an important role in the development of ATAA. The target cells of ICD may be mainly endothelial cells, in which the aortic endothelial cell ACKR1 receptor can not only promote T-cell infiltration through the CCL5 ligand but also promote myeloid cell infiltration through the CXCL8 ligand. ACKR1 and CXCL12 may become target genes for ATAA drug therapy in the future.
